Ice Hockey World Championship Results: A Comprehensive Overview
The Ice Hockey World Championship is an annual international men’s ice hockey tournament organized by the International Ice Hockey Federation (IIHF). It stands as the most prestigious annual international ice hockey tournament, attracting significant attention from fans and media worldwide. Historical Performance and Key Champions
Since its inception, the Ice Hockey World Championship has seen several dominant nations emerge. Canada and Russia (formerly the Soviet Union) have historically been the most successful teams. Understanding the Ice Hockey World Championship results over the decades reveals shifts in power and the rise of new contenders.
- Canada: With numerous titles, Canada has consistently been a powerhouse. Their early dominance set the standard for international ice hockey.
- Russia/Soviet Union: The Soviet Union’s reign was marked by strategic gameplay and exceptional talent. Post-Soviet Russia has continued this legacy.
- Czech Republic/Czechoslovakia: Historically strong, the Czechs have produced memorable performances and multiple championships.
- Sweden: Another consistent contender, Sweden’s national team boasts impressive Ice Hockey World Championship results and a reputation for skilled players.

Shifting Power Dynamics
The dominance of traditional hockey nations is being challenged by emerging teams. Countries like Switzerland, Germany, and Denmark have shown significant improvement in recent years, leading to a more competitive tournament. This shift is reflected in the changing Ice Hockey World Championship results.
Impact of Rule Changes
Rule changes implemented by the IIHF often have a direct impact on gameplay and scoring. For example, stricter enforcement of interference penalties can lead to more power-play opportunities, influencing the final scores.
